About imho.run

imho.run is a Steam game recommender that combines collaborative filtering (ALS / iALS / EASE / LightGCN) with content-based scoring over genres, categories, Steam tags, developers, and publishers, plus AI-extracted gameplay vibes from review text. The lists you see here are generated in seed mode — anchored on Rogue Wizards— so they answer the question “what plays like this?” rather than “what fits my library?”
